Transaction 332afc618bee3ed7a59f4d363ee49f37156a4d2ea9641ccaa8e87f550fa13bb7
1 Input
1 Output
-
332afc618bee3ed7a59f4d363ee49f37156a4d2ea9641ccaa8e87f550fa13bb7:0
- value
- 46206319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e88710ab28d72b21b3b14fc24d4efb00391a795 OP_EQUAL
- address
- 3EgfKujtjVmy4B5oNSsoeRzc97zTv5y2xp